What is Photonics & Quantum?
Photonics is the science and technology of generating, controlling, and detecting photons—the basic units of light. It involves the study of how light interacts with matter and how it can be harnessed in real-world applications.
From lasers and optical fibers to sensors and imaging systems, photonics is central to modern technologies that rely on high-speed data transmission, non-invasive diagnostics, and precision measurement.
Used across industries such as telecommunications, aerospace, medical imaging, and advanced manufacturing, photonics operates within the visible, ultraviolet, and infrared spectrums and plays a critical role in enabling light-based systems and devices.
Quantum technologies, built on the principles of quantum mechanics, explore the behavior of particles at atomic and subatomic scales.
These technologies leverage quantum phenomena such as superposition and entanglement to unlock capabilities not possible with classical systems—driving advances in quantum computing, secure communication, and ultra-sensitive sensing.
When combined with photonics, this field becomes known as quantum photonics—a discipline that uses single photons as quantum bits (qubits) to develop scalable quantum processors, encrypted communication networks, and next-generation optical systems.
Together, photonics and quantum are transforming sectors such as cybersecurity, biomedical imaging, precision navigation, and high-performance computing, ushering in a new era of innovation in science and technology.

Specialized Materials for Photonics and Quantum Precision
Material selection directly impacts system performance, from minimizing thermal expansion to preventing electromagnetic interference.

In photonics and quantum applications, material selection is key to ensuring precision, stability, and long-term reliability. Rollyu Precision machines and fabricates components using materials specifically chosen for their performance in optical, cryogenic, and vacuum environments.
Aluminum is widely used for its lightweight strength and tight machinability; stainless steel offers durability and corrosion resistance in cleanroom settings; copper provides excellent thermal and electrical conductivity for heat-sensitive assemblies; and titanium delivers high strength with low magnetic interference—ideal for sensitive quantum systems.
We also work with engineering plastics such as PEEK, PTFE, and Ultem, valued for their dimensional stability, chemical resistance, and compatibility with ultra-clean applications.
Every material is selected based on its functional role, ensuring our parts meet the demanding requirements of photonic housings, quantum sensor mounts, and advanced optical assemblies.
| Material | Properties | Applications |
| Aluminum 6061, 6063, 7075 | Lightweight, dimensionally stable, corrosion-resistant | Baseplates, mounts, structural housings, lens holder |
| Stainless Steel 303, 304L, 316L | High strength, excellent corrosion resistance | Vacuum components, optical frames |
| Titanium Ti6Al4V | Superior strength-to-weight ratio, non-magnetic | Cryogenic parts, structural elements |
| Oxygen-Free Copper (OFHC) | High thermal and electrical conductivity | Cryostats, cooling systems |
| Brass 360 | Machinability, conductivity | Fiber optic connectors, sensor components |
| Engineering Plastics (PEEK, Vespel, Delrin, Nylon) | Low outgassing, high dimensional stability | Spacers, alignment blocks, optical component holders |
We also work with fine silver, sterling silver, ABS, Ultem, Teflon, and polycarbonate depending on application-specific requirements.
